Investors are increasingly considering the impact of their investments on the environment and wider society, and real assets are no exception.

The Aviva Investors survey shows that 93% of institutions consider ESG a factor in their investment decisions involving real assets, with 17% stating that ESG and sustainability matters are a critical and deciding factor.

However, as the demand for sustainable investment options rises, the risk of greenwashing becomes more prevalent. The survey found that 52% of institutions see greenwashing as the biggest material risk to investing in sustainable real assets, highlighting the importance of due diligence and the ability of managers to evidence impact.
